Actually, it's kind of scary to break someone, to break someone.
B -R -E -A -K. Now, you can break a pencil and your car engine can break, you know, something can break, but what does it mean to break somebody?
Well, the idea is, that someone, that person, is really strong.
They're very very strong.
They are in complete control of their mind, of their emotions, of their body.
Nothing can break them.
They're very strong.
This is the idea. So I'll give you an example.

So to break somebody, somebody who's really strong in a belief, somebody who's really strong maybe in a habit and their thoughts, maybe they have a secret and they will not tell you the secret.
You cannot break that person.

Yep. Some people never smile.
They never laugh. They never break, they maintain their emotion, they are always the same.
If you are, let's say, think of this, a soldier, and a soldier is in war, and the enemy captures the soldier, and the enemy says, tell us where your army is, tell us what you were doing.
And the soldier says, you will never break me!
You will never break me!
I am strong, I will keep those secrets to myself.
This is the idea. Somebody who's very strong.
